As a Home Health LNA, here’s a big-picture view of what you’ll do:
- Assist with activities of daily living such as bathing, dressing, grooming, light housekeeping, meal preparation, and companionship
- Document their condition and notify a supervisor of any concerns
- Ensure a safe home environment with unobstructed pathways
- Participate in activities that bring clients joy such as puzzles, games, reading, and hobbies
A few must-haves for Home Health LNA:
- Valid Nursing Assistant (LNA) License in the State of New Hampshire
- A minimum of 6 months of experience working in the field
- Current CPR Certification preferred but not required (We offer monthly renewal classes paid for by Interim HealthCare)
